Advantages: - Low noise and distortion ensure high-quality signal amplification - Rail-to-rail input/output allows for maximum voltage swing, increasing dynamic range - Wide bandwidth enables high-speed signal processing in various applications - Low power consumption makes it suitable for battery-powered devices
Disadvantages: - Limited supply voltage range compared to some other operational amplifiers - Higher input offset voltage compared to precision operational amplifiers
The TLC2272QPWRG4 is a dual operational amplifier that amplifies and conditions signals in electronic circuits. It operates by taking the difference between the voltages at its two input terminals and amplifying this difference to produce an output voltage. The rail-to-rail input/output capability allows the amplifier to operate with input and output voltages that can reach the power supply rails. This feature ensures maximum utilization of the available voltage range.

Q: What is the TLC2272QPWRG4? A: The TLC2272QPWRG4 is a dual operational amplifier (op-amp) that is commonly used in various electronic applications.
Q: What is the supply voltage range for TLC2272QPWRG4? A: The supply voltage range for TLC2272QPWRG4 is typically between 2.7V and 16V.
Q: What is the input offset voltage of TLC2272QPWRG4? A: The input offset voltage of TLC2272QPWRG4 is typically around 0.5mV.
Q: Can TLC2272QPWRG4 operate at high temperatures? A: Yes, TLC2272QPWRG4 has a wide temperature range and can operate reliably at temperatures up to 125°C.
Q: What is the typical gain bandwidth product of TLC2272QPWRG4? A: The typical gain bandwidth product of TLC2272QPWRG4 is around 2.2MHz.
Q: Is TLC2272QPWRG4 suitable for low-power applications? A: Yes, TLC2272QPWRG4 is designed for low-power consumption, making it suitable for battery-powered devices or energy-efficient designs.
Q: Can I use TLC2272QPWRG4 in single-supply applications? A: Yes, TLC2272QPWRG4 can be used in both single-supply and split-supply configurations.
Q: What is the output current capability of TLC2272QPWRG4? A: The output current capability of TLC2272QPWRG4 is typically around 40mA.
Q: Does TLC2272QPWRG4 have built-in protection features? A: Yes, TLC2272QPWRG4 has built-in short-circuit and thermal protection to ensure safe operation.
Q: What are some common applications for TLC2272QPWRG4? A: TLC2272QPWRG4 is commonly used in audio amplifiers, active filters, sensor interfaces, and other precision analog circuits.
